“The secret of change is to focus all your energy not on fighting the old but on building the new.” – Socrates, father of Western philosophy.
2. “If your actions inspire others to dream more, learn more, do more and become more, you are a leader.” – John Quincy Adams, 6th President of the United States.
3. “Don’t take too much advice. Most people with a lot of advice to give, with a few exceptions, generalize what they did. Don’t over-analyze everything. I myself have been guilty of overthinking. Just build things and find out if they work. ” – Ben Silbermann, founder of Pinterest.
4. “Be undoubtedly good. No marketing effort or social media buzzword can be a substitute for that. ” – Anthony Volodkin, founder of Hype Machine.
5. “What do you need to start a business? Three simple things: know your product better than anyone else, know your customer and have a burning desire to succeed. ” – Dave Thomas, founder of Wendy’s.

6. “If you can’t feed a team two pizzas, it’s too big.” – Jeff Bezos, founder and CEO of Amazon.
7. “If people like you, they will listen to you, but if they trust you, they will do business with you.” – Zig Ziglar, author, salesperson, and motivational speaker.
8. If you are not ashamed of the first version of your product, you have launched it too late. – Reid Hoffman, co-founder of LinkedIn.
9. “The stars will never align, and the traffic lights of life will never all be green at the same time. The universe is not conspiring against you, but it is not doing its best to align the pins either. Conditions are never perfect. “Someday” is a disease that will take your dreams to the grave with you. The lists for and against are just as bad. If it’s important to you and you want to do it ‘eventually’, just go ahead and correct the course along the way. ” – Tim Ferriss, author of The 4-Hour Workweek.
